Sri Lanka raised fuel prices by 25% on March 22, 2026, increasing petrol to 398 rupees per litre and diesel to 382 rupees, the second hike in two weeks. The move follows an earlier 8% increase and fuel rationing, driven by rising global energy costs due to the Middle East war. The government aims to manage inflation and supply pressures amid ongoing economic strain.
